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:

To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, if he will prioritise (a) bus, (b) train and (c) taxi drivers for receipt of the covid-19 vaccine.

This question was answered on 7th April 2021

For Phase 2 of the COVID 19 vaccination programme, JCVI published its interim advice on 26 February, setting out that the most effective way to minimise hospitalisations and deaths is to continue to prioritise people by age, rather than by occupation. This is because age is assessed to be the strongest factor linked to mortality, morbidity and hospitalisations, and because the speed of delivery is crucial as we provide more people with protection from COVID-19.

If bus, train or taxi drivers are captured in Phase 1 or 2 due to age or clinical need, then they will be vaccinated accordingly. However, there are currently no plans to vaccinate by occupation.
